The road to becoming a data scientist was a long and winding one for Emma Foley-Beaver. Since starting at IMO Health in 2012, she’s held a number of roles, from product implementation to support to building releases. But all along, she says, “data science was calling.In our latest In My Opinion video, Emma shares how IMO Health’s tuition support program helped make her masters degree a reality and what it was like to help clients make the midnight transition from ICD-9 CM to ICD-10 CM.
